My DIR-601 was originally installed on my old computer with Windows XP.  I just bought a new computer with Windows 7.  I unplugged the DIR-601 from the Old computer and plugged it into the new Windows 7 computer.  Internet works on the computer but when my son tries to access the network with his new I Touch, the DIR-601 log in come up on his screen and when he enters the password it does not connect.

Is this because I should have installed the DIR-601 with the set up disk?  I tried to do so and the procedure blocked when I plugged in the power to the DIR-601 after plugged in the Ethernet cable from the computer to the DIR-601.

I do not know how to fix this problem?  Any suggestions.

Try to re-setup the wifi.

Go into your router click setup on top, click Wireless Settings on the side, click Wireless Network Setup Wizard and follow the wizard.  That might work.
